Parineeti Chopra and Raghav Chadha were seen cycling at Vijay Chowk this morning, despite alarming air quality levels in Delhi. The capital has experienced a significant deterioration in air quality, with many AQI monitoring stations recording levels reaching 500 (severe plus) as of Tuesday morning.
Parineeti Chopra and Raghav Chadha spotted cycling in Delhi
Parineeti Chopra and Raghav Chadha took advantage of the crisp winter morning to enjoy cycling together. A recent video shared by a paparazzi account on Instagram captures their cycling outing. For the occasion, Parineeti wore a black t-shirt paired with matching track pants and white sneakers, while Raghav opted for a coordinated all-black look. They traversed the nearly deserted streets of Delhi.
According to the Central Pollution Control Board (CPCB), the Air Quality Index (AQI) in areas such as Anand Vihar, Ashok Vihar, Bawana, and Jahangirpuri hit the critical 500-mark by 5 AM on Tuesday, raising serious health and safety concerns.
About Parineeti and Raghav
Parineeti and Raghav tied the knot on September 24, 2023, in Udaipur, Rajasthan, surrounded by close friends and family. Their wedding was attended by several prominent figures from the film industry and politics. Earlier this month, the couple visited Varanasi with Raghav’s family and participated in the Ganga Aarti at Dashashwamedh Ghat, where they were greeted with an Angavastram, prasad, and mementoes from local dignitaries.
On the professional front, Parineeti was last seen in Amar Singh Chamkila. She starred alongside Diljit Dosanjh under the direction of Imtiaz Ali. Raghav Chadha is currently serving as a Member of the Rajya Sabha and is associated with the Aam Aadmi Party.
